Police on red alert during 2019 election

photo by Kalibo PNP

The police force in the province of Aklan will be in full alert status and will intensify all security measures to deter and prevent violence during election day.

The province top cop, Police Colonel Lope Manlapaz, declared the entire police force in Aklan on full alert in adherence to the directive of PNP Headquarters.

Based on the PNP guidelines, during Full Alert status, all PNP uniformed personnel (100%) must be present in their respective offices during and after office hours, including weekends and holidays.

Granting of leaves is suspended and those who were on leave shall be recalled, except for female PNP personnel on maternity leave or those whose given address while on leave is beyond fifty (50) kilometers from mother unit.

However, the latter shall report to the nearest police unit which will inform the mother unit by fastest means of communication, followed by a written report, for accounting purposes.

“With the success of the campaign on the gun ban and continuous intelligence monitoring, there is more reason that we must push our police personnel to be more vigilant to ensure that the May 2019 election will not only be orderly but importantly peaceful,” he said.

He is also reminding the public to be vigilant and to report any sightings of violations of the Comelec rules and regulations regarding the electoral processes so we could prevent possible violent confrontation among candidates and their supporters.(PSSg.
